Contents:
Isaac Keeler, miller -- The mill covenant -- The power of water -- Gearing up for business -- In the hopper -- The daily grind -- Dressing the stones -- Isaac Keeler, patriot -- The British are coming.
Summary:
Describes a day in the life of a Connecticut miller during the Revolutionary War, how his gristmill operated, how he kept his tools clean, and what happened when British troops approached.
